Systems and methods for remote role-based collaborative work environment
First Claim
1. For use in connection with a network that provides communications between a plurality of customers generating service requests and a plurality of vendors that fulfill said service requests, a system for monitoring and controlling work flows associated with said service requests between said plurality of customers and said plurality of vendors comprising:
- a main controller that;
creates a first work flow record used to control a first work flow associated with a first service request;
stores said first work flow record in a storage device associated with said main controller;
receives from a first customer within said plurality of customers and a first vendor within said plurality of vendors at least one of messages, data files, software applications, and documents, said first customer and said first vendor associated with said first work flow;
stores said at least one of messages, data files, software applications, and documents in said storage device in association with said work flow record; and
transfers one or more of said at least one of messages, data files, software applications, and documents to at least one of said first customer and said first vendor, wherein said first work flow is at least partially developed or executed by said receiving, storing and transferring said at least one of messages, data files, software applications, and documents; and
an accounting controller associated with said main controller that identifies at least one fee associated with said first work flow and that stores fee data associated with said at least one fee in said first work flow record;
w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ow.
1 Assignment
0 Petitions
Accused Products
Abstract
A network between customers generating service requests and vendors capable of electronically fulfilling the service requests includes a system for monitoring, controlling, and administering work flows associated with the service requests. A main controller creates and controls a first work flow record associated with a first service request for storage in a storage device. The main controller also receives work flow elements including messages, data files, software applications, and documents from a first customer and a first vendor associated with the first work flow, stores the work flow elements in the storage device, and transfers the work flow elements to the first customer and the first vendor. An accounting controller associated with the main controller identifies fees associated with the first work flow and stores fee data associated with the fees in the first work flow record.
48 Citations
27 Claims
-
1. For use in connection with a network that provides communications between a plurality of customers generating service requests and a plurality of vendors that fulfill said service requests, a system for monitoring and controlling work flows associated with said service requests between said plurality of customers and said plurality of vendors comprising:
-
a main controller that; creates a first work flow record used to control a first work flow associated with a first service request; stores said first work flow record in a storage device associated with said main controller; receives from a first customer within said plurality of customers and a first vendor within said plurality of vendors at least one of messages, data files, software applications, and documents, said first customer and said first vendor associated with said first work flow; stores said at least one of messages, data files, software applications, and documents in said storage device in association with said work flow record; and transfers one or more of said at least one of messages, data files, software applications, and documents to at least one of said first customer and said first vendor, wherein said first work flow is at least partially developed or executed by said receiving, storing and transferring said at least one of messages, data files, software applications, and documents; and an accounting controller associated with said main controller that identifies at least one fee associated with said first work flow and that stores fee data associated with said at least one fee in said first work flow record; w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. For use in connection with a network that provides communications between a plurality of customers generating service requests and a plurality of vendors that fulfill said service requests, a system for monitoring and controlling work flows associated with said service requests between said plurality of customers and said plurality of vendors comprising:
-
a main controller that; creates a first work flow record used to control a first work flow associated with a first service request; stores said first work flow record in a storage device associated with said main controller; receives from a first customer and a first vendor associated with said first work flow at least one of messages, data files, software applications, and documents; stores said at least one of messages, data files, software applications, and documents in said storage device; and transfers one or more of said at least one of messages, data files, software applications, and documents to at least one of said first customer and said first vendor; and an accounting controller associated with said main controller that identifies at least one fee associated with said first work flow and that stores fee data associated with said at least one fee in said first work flow record; wherein a first service associated with said first service request is performed by a customized computer-executable application generated by said first vendor, wherein said customized computer-executable application performs specific operations designed by said first vendor to meet unique requirements of said first customer; wherein said main controller transfers said customized computer-executable application from a first data processing device associated with said first vendor to at least one of a second data processing device associated with said main controller and a third data processing device associated with said customer, wherein said main controller transfers said customized computer-executable application to said at least one of said second data processing device and said third data processing device to cause said customized computer-executable application to execute more efficiently; and w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ow.
-
-
10. A network comprising:
-
a plurality of customer data processing devices that generate service requests created by a plurality of customers; a plurality of vendor data processing devices associated with a plurality of vendors that fulfill said service requests; and a system for monitoring and controlling work flows associated with said service requests between said plurality of customers and said plurality of vendors comprising; a main controller that; creates a first work flow record used to control a first work flow associated with a first service request; stores said first work flow record in a storage device associated with said main controller; receives from a first customer within said plurality of customers and a first vendor within said plurality of vendors at least one of messages, data files, software applications, and documents, said first customer and said first vendor associated with said first work flow; stores said at least one of messages, data files, software applications, and documents in said storage device in association with said work record; and transfers one or more of said at least one of messages, data files, software applications, and documents to at least one of said first customer and said first vendor, wherein said first work flow is at least partially developed or executed by said receiving, storing and transferring said at least one of messages, data files, software applications, and documents; and an accounting controller associated with said main controller that identifies at least one fee associated with said first work flow and stores fee data associated with said at least one fee in said first work flow record; w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17)
-
-
18. A network comprising:
-
a plurality of customer data processing devices that generate service requests created by a plurality of customers; a plurality of vendor data processing devices associated with a plurality of vendors that fulfill said service requests; and a system for monitoring and controlling work flows associated with said service requests between said plurality of customers and said plurality of vendors comprising; a main controller that; creates a first work flow record used to control a first work flow associated with a first service request; stores said first work flow record in a storage device associated with said main controller; receives from a first customer and a first vendor associated with said first work flow at least one of messages, data files, software applications, and documents; stores said at least one of messages, data files, software applications, and documents in said storage device; and transfers one or more of said at least one of messages, data files, software applications, and documents to at least one of said first customer and said first vendor; and an accounting controller associated with said main controller that identifies at least one fee associated with said first work flow and stores fee data associated with said at least one fee in said first work flow record; wherein a first service associated with said first service request is performed by a customized computer-executable application generated by said first vendor, wherein said customized computer-executable application performs specific operations designed by said first vendor to meet unique requirements of said first customer; wherein said main controller transfers said customized computer-executable application from a first data processing device associated with said first vendor to at least one of a second data processing device associated with said main controller and a third data processing device associated with said customer, wherein said main controller transfers said customized computer-executable application to said at least one of said second data processing device and said third data processing device to cause said customized computer-executable application to execute more efficiently; w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ow.
-
-
19. For use in a network that provides communications between a plurality of customers generating service requests and a plurality of vendors that fulfill the service requests, a method of monitoring and controlling work flows associated with the service requests between the plurality of customers and the plurality of vendors comprising the steps of:
-
creating a first work flow record used to control a first work flow associated with a first service request; storing the first work flow record in a storage device; receiving from a first customer within said plurality of customers and a first vendor within said plurality of vendors at least one of messages, data files, software applications, and documents, said first customer and said first vendor associated with said first work flow; storing the at least one of messages, data files, software applications, and documents in the storage device in association with said work record; transferring one or more of the at least one of messages, data files, software applications, and documents to at least one of the first customer and the first vendor, wherein said first work flow is at least partially developed or executed by said receiving, storing and transferring said at least one of messages, data files, software applications, and documents; and identifying at least one fee associated with the first work flow and storing fee data associated with the at least one fee in the first work flow record; w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ow. - View Dependent Claims (20, 21, 22, 23, 24, 25, 26)
-
-
27. For use in a network that provides communications between a plurality of customers generating service requests and a plurality of vendors that fulfill the service requests, a method of monitoring and controlling work flows associated with the service requests between the plurality of customers and the plurality of vendors comprising the steps of:
-
creating a first work flow record used to control a first work flow associated with a first service request; storing the first work flow record in a storage device; receiving from a first customer and a first vendor associated with the first work flow at least one of messages, data files, software applications, and documents; storing the at least one of messages, data files, software applications, and documents in the storage device; transferring one or more of the at least one of messages, data files, software applications, and documents to at least one of the first customer and the first vendor; identifying at least one fee associated with the first work flow and storing fee data associated with the at least one fee in the first work flow record; performing a first service associated with the first service request by a customized computer-executable application generated by the first vendor, wherein the customized computer-executable application performs specific operations designed by the first vendor to meet unique requirements of the first customer; and transferring the customized computer-executable application from a first data processing device associated with the first vendor to at least one of a second data processing device associated with the network and a third data processing device associated with the customer, wherein the customized computer-executable application is transferred to the at least one of the second data processing device and the third data processing device to cause the customized computer-executable application to execute more efficiently; wherein said first work flow record comprises a primary work flow record associated with said first service request and a secondary work flow record associated with a second service request, the second service request associated with said first work flow.
-
Specification